inland

US /ˈɪn.lənd/
UK /ˈɪn.lənd/
"inland" picture
1.

tierra adentro, hacia el interior

in or toward the interior of a country or continent rather than the coast

:
They traveled inland for several days.
Viajaron tierra adentro durante varios días.
The river flows inland from the coast.
El río fluye tierra adentro desde la costa.
1.

interior, tierra adentro

situated in or relating to the interior of a country or continent

:
The inland areas are often less populated.
Las zonas interiores suelen estar menos pobladas.
They prefer inland travel over coastal trips.
Prefieren los viajes interiores a los viajes costeros.
